Exploring The World Of Lyophilizers: Different Types For Various Applications

Lyophilization, also known as freeze-drying, is a process widely used in the pharmaceutical, biotechnology, and food industries to preserve sensitive materials such as proteins, vaccines, and perishable foods. The primary goal of lyophilization is to remove water from the product while maintaining its chemical structure and integrity. This process involves freezing the material and then subjecting it to a vacuum environment where the frozen water molecules sublimate directly from ice to vapor. One of the key components in the lyophilization process is the lyophilizer, which is responsible for creating the optimal conditions for drying the product.

There are several types of lyophilizers, each with its own unique set of features, advantages, and applications. In this article, we will explore some of the most common types of lyophilizers used in various industries.

1. **Benchtop Lyophilizers**

Benchtop lyophilizers, as the name suggests, are compact, tabletop units designed for small-scale applications. These lyophilizers are typically used in research laboratories, small biotech companies, and academic institutions where space is limited, and the sample size is relatively small. Benchtop lyophilizers are ideal for drying small batches of samples quickly and efficiently. They are easy to operate and cost-effective, making them a popular choice for researchers and scientists working on a limited budget.

2. **Laboratory Lyophilizers**

Laboratory lyophilizers are slightly larger than benchtop models and are designed for medium-scale applications. These lyophilizers are commonly used in analytical laboratories, pharmaceutical research facilities, and industrial settings where larger quantities of samples need to be dried. Laboratory lyophilizers are equipped with advanced features such as programmable controls, multiple shelves, and automated cycle settings to ensure precise and consistent drying of the sample. These lyophilizers are versatile and can accommodate a wide range of sample sizes and types.

3. **Production-Scale Lyophilizers**

Production-scale lyophilizers are large, industrial-grade units designed for high-volume manufacturing and commercial production. These lyophilizers are used by pharmaceutical companies, biotechnology firms, and food manufacturers to mass-produce lyophilized products on a large scale. Production-scale lyophilizers are equipped with advanced automation systems, high-capacity shelves, and efficient condenser units to handle large quantities of samples efficiently. These lyophilizers are ideal for continuous operation and are capable of producing consistent, high-quality lyophilized products in large quantities.

4. **Rotary Lyophilizers**

Rotary lyophilizers are a specialized type of lyophilizer that uses a rotating drum to dry the sample. These lyophilizers are commonly used in the pharmaceutical industry for drying delicate materials such as pharmaceutical powders, vaccines, and proteins. Rotary lyophilizers are known for their gentle drying process, which minimizes the risk of sample degradation and ensures the retention of bioactivity. These lyophilizers are highly efficient and can dry samples quickly while maintaining product quality.

5. **Shelf Freeze Dryers**

Shelf freeze dryers are another popular type of lyophilizer that uses shelves to hold the sample during the drying process. These lyophilizers are versatile and can accommodate a wide range of sample sizes and types. Shelf freeze dryers are commonly used in the food industry for preserving perishable foods such as fruits, vegetables, and dairy products. These lyophilizers are equipped with temperature control systems, vacuum pumps, and condenser units to ensure efficient drying of the sample while preserving its nutritional value and flavor.

6. **Bulk Lyophilizers**

Bulk lyophilizers are designed for drying large volumes of liquid or slurry samples. These lyophilizers are commonly used in the pharmaceutical industry for drying bulk quantities of active pharmaceutical ingredients (APIs), antibiotics, and other pharmaceutical products. Bulk lyophilizers are equipped with large-capacity drying chambers, condenser units, and vacuum pumps to handle the high volume of samples efficiently. These lyophilizers are ideal for companies that need to dry large quantities of sensitive materials quickly and cost-effectively.
